Blackview P6000 is a bezel less budget cell phone to start off with in 2018; the phone features a great specifications with a high power efficiency. The Blackview P6000 features a 5.5’’ inch JDI In-cell Full HD display which is super cool but might not be as great as the Samsung S8 and co. It has a resolution of 1080*1920 with a good viewing angle, 18:9 aspect ratio, fast responding speed, higher colour contract with up to 96% colour saturation, the display is self luminous and it saves power.
The Blackview P6000 is equipped with a 6180mAh BAK battery capacity coupled with smart battery management that learns from user behaviours to intelligently allocate resources. The battery is quite large and can take longer to fully charge but not to worry; Blackview P6000 features a 12V/2A for fast charging along with a type-c port.
It house a huge 6GB RAM for faster processing like switching between large apps and minor ones, launching large apps, surfing the internet with ease and importantly, chatting and uploading on social apps. It is further equipped with a 64GB ROM which is quite good enough and it supports expansions up to 128GB using SD card.
It running on a powerful Helio P25 Octa-core processor clocked at 2.6GHz speed, the chipset enhances camera shoots and the phone operations. It also runs on Android 7.1.1, guess not all phones in 2018 are receiving the Oreo. The OS allows a lower space usage up to 50% and it supports the chipset.
The Blackview P6000 features a SONY 21MP dual back camera along with an auto focus with a speed of 0.01s and 8MP front durable selfie camera.
The most interesting thing about this cell phone is the face wake; face and fingerprint recognition are two ways to make convenient unlocking of various scenes in Smartphone life. Face wake can detect up to 128 facial features to unlock the phone while the rear fingerprint recognition can unlock the Blackview P6000 easily with just a touch, it also supports fingerprint payment and photo function.
Key specifications
- Brand – Blackview
- Model – P6000
- Device Type – Android Bezel-less Smartphone
- CPU – Octa-Core (4 x 2.6GHz ARM Cortex-A53, 4 x 1.6GHz ARM Cortex-A53) CPU Clock
- Chipset – MediaTek Helio P25 MT6757CD, 64-bit Processor
- GPU – ARM Mali-T880 MP2, 900MHz, 2-Cores
- Camera – 21 Megapixels + 0.33 Megapixels f/2.0 Dual-LED and AF Dual Rear Camera | 8 Megapixel f/2.0 Front camera with Flash
- Memory – RAM- 6GB LPDDR4X, 1600MHz | ROM 64GB External Memory Support up to 256GB (Uses SIM 2 Slot)
- Display – Screen size 5.5 inches IPS, FHD (1920 x 1080 Pixels) 18:9 Aspect Ratio
- Battery – Non-Removable 6,180 mAh Lithium-Polymer
- SIM – Dual Hybrid SIM (Nano-SIM+ Nano-SIM/microSD)
- Sensors – Proximity Sensor, Accelerometer, Ambient Light, Compass, Fingerprint, Gyroscope
- Color – Blue, Black
- Operating System – Android 7.1.1 Nougat OS
- I/O Interface – 1 x Nano SIM Card Slot, 1 x Nano SIM Card Slot or microSD/TF Card Slot, USB Type-C Port, Power Button, Volume Button, Microphone, Speaker
- Dimensions – 76.5 mm x 154.5 mm x 9.8 mm
- Weight – 230 Grams (With Battery)
- Versions – Single Variant Available (6GB/64GB)
- More Feature – Aluminium Alloy Metal Body Design, LTE Cat 6 301 Mbps Download, 51 Mbps Upload, Nougat OS, Computer Sync, NFC Support, OTA Sync, Tethering, VoLTE Support, 2.5D Curved Glass Screen, USB Type-C Headphone Jack, Bezel-Less Design, Power Saving Mode, Fast Charging Technology, 12V/2A Charger Output Power, OTG Support, Display Made By Japan Display Inc (JDI), eMMC Storage Technology, Self-Luminous.
